In addition to this, you may also be able to replace the wooden posts on your deck. This is important if your deck posts are buried under concrete. Concrete is porous and can cause wood rot. It is best to not pour concrete on top of a wooden footer. Concrete will weaken the footing. This is because the new footing will have to be poured from scratch. A new footing is necessary for a properly installed and waterproofed deck.

Wood deck posts that are deteriorating can also begin to rot. The rot may be visible or hidden. It can even extend to the inner parts of the post. The rotting section will continue growing because the water will eventually get inside the posts. You need to replace it if the rot continues to spread. You should ensure that the rotted wood deck posts are replaced with the exact same quality.

  • It is advisable, however, to have a contingency of 10–20 per cent to allow for the unexpected expenses that can arise when renovating older homes. (realhomes.com)
  • They'll usually lend up to 90% of your home's "as-completed" value, but no more than $424,100 in most locales or $636,150 in high-cost areas. (kiplinger.com)
  • Rather, allot 10% to 15% for a contingency fund to pay for unexpected construction issues. (kiplinger.com)
  • ‘The potential added value of a loft conversion, which could create an extra bedroom and ensuite, could be as much as 20 per cent and 15 per cent for a garage conversion.' (realhomes.com)
  • A final payment of, say, 5% to 10% will be due when the space is livable and usable (your contract probably will say "substantial completion"). (kiplinger.com)
